Transaction 271ef5cbe885ba27d41ec7fa85be5cad02359e2cbc5ecbf0c6844c88500253a0
1 Input
1 Output
-
271ef5cbe885ba27d41ec7fa85be5cad02359e2cbc5ecbf0c6844c88500253a0:0
- value
- 52515867
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a9608659786d72d400b78225e3eba66ad3d6a03 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DdmywC1TpFenvGdczDxJ24asBpgN1CRJu